Cube of 595

A cube number is a value obtained by raising a number to the power of 3, or by multiplying the number by itself three times. When you cube a positive number, the result is always positive. When you cube a negative number, the result is always negative. This is because a negative number multiplied by itself three times results in a negative number.

 

The cube of 595 can be written as 595³, which is the exponential form. Or it can also be written in arithmetic form as, 595 × 595 × 595.

Using a Formula (a³)

The formula (a + b)³ is a binomial formula for finding the cube of a number. The formula is expanded as a³ + 3a²b + 3ab² + b³.

 

Step 1: Split the number 595 into two parts, as and . Let a = 590 and b = 5, so a + b = 595

 

Step 2: Now, apply the formula (a + b)³ = a³ + 3a²b + 3ab² + b³

 

Step 3: Calculate each term a³ = 590³ 3a²b = 3 × 590² × 5 3ab² = 3 × 590 × 5² b³ = 5³

 

Step 4: Add all the terms together: (a + b)³ = a³ + 3a²b + 3ab² + b³

(590 + 5)³ = 590³ + 3 × 590² × 5 + 3 × 590 × 5² + 5³

595³ = 205,379,000 + 5,227,500 + 44,250 + 125

595³ = 210,034,375

 

Step 5: Hence, the cube of 595 is 210,034,375.

Tips and Tricks for the Cube of 595

The cube of any even number is always even, while the cube of any odd number is always odd. The product of two or more perfect cube numbers is always a perfect cube. A perfect cube can always be expressed as the product of three identical groups of equal prime factors.

Important Glossaries for Cube of 595

  • Binomial Formula: It is an algebraic expression used to expand the powers of a number, written as (a + b)ⁿ, where ‘n’ is a positive integer raised to the base. The formula is used to find the square and cube of a number.

 

  • Cube of a Number: Multiplying a number by itself three times is called the cube of a number.

 

  • Exponential Form: It is a way of expressing numbers using a base and an exponent (or power), where the exponent value indicates how many times the base is multiplied by itself. For example, 2³ represents 2 × 2 × 2 equals to 8.

 

  • Volume of a Cube: The space inside a cube calculated by cubing the side length (Side³).

 

  • Perfect Cube: A number that can be expressed as the product of an integer multiplied by itself twice more (e.g., 8 is a perfect cube because 2 × 2 × 2 = 8).
